Several years ago, a Swiss Government ministry was sued after it imposed a ban on travellers from Asia entering Switzerland. The reason for the ban was the outbreak of an infectious epidemic in Asia. The ministry wanted to prevent infections in Switzerland, however the ban prevented a group of Asian business people from attending a very important conference, which for them was the key business event of the year.

While IT organizations are making progress with their own internal digital transformation, they are still struggling to support the broader enterprise, reallocate the technology portfolio, implement a more agile technology infrastructure, drive innovation, and improve customer-centricity, according to 2019 IT Key Issues Research from analyst firm The Hackett Group.

LeanIX, a provider of Software-as-a-Service solutions in Enterprise Architecture Management (EAM), has announced expanded operations in Australia, including offering local data hosting capabilities through Microsoft Azure’s data centre in New South Wales and a new strategic partnership with Citadel Group.
